Thicker smears benefit from longer staining times due to the increased amount of cellular material present. When preparing a smear for cytological examination, the thickness can significantly impact the staining process. In thicker smears, there is a higher density of cells and often overlapping layers, which can impede the penetration of the stain. A longer staining time allows the dye to adequately permeate through these layers and bind to the cellular components, ensuring that the cells are properly highlighted for examination.

In contrast, thin smears allow for more even and rapid staining because the cells are spread out, providing better exposure to the staining solution. Consequently, thinner smears typically require shorter staining times because the stain can penetrate more easily and uniformly. Understanding the relationship between smear thickness and staining time is crucial for achieving optimal cytological results, as improper staining due to inadequate time can lead to misinterpretation of the cellular morphology.
